Stephen John Martino, MD

Stephen J. Martino, M.D. is board certified in Neurology by the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ology (ABPN) and a member of the American Academy of Neurology (AAN). He is the Regional Stroke Director for Hackensack Meridian Health's Southern Region.
As a neurologist, Dr. Martino treats all types of neurological disorders, primarily specializing in hemorrhagic and ischemic strokes, as well as transient ischemic attacks (TIAs or mini-strokes). Using neurointerventional procedures and blood-clot busting therapies, such as tissue plasminogen activator (tPA) and mechanical thrombectomy, he delivers emergency care to his patients so that they may have shorter recovery times and better health outcomes.
Dr. Stephen Martino graduated medical school from The University of Pennsylvania School of Medicine. He went on to the University of Maryland Hospital to complete his Neurology Residency and received further fellowship and advanced training in Neurophysiology and Stroke Neurology.
Dr. Martino is currently engaged in different clinical research projects. He is also a speaker at both national and local conferences on the topics of stroke and concussion.
Philosophy of Care
Dr. Martino believes the best way to treat a stroke is to prevent a stroke. He is passionate about educating the community on the importance of eating right and exercising, as well as how to recognize stroke symptoms.
